TOP TIPS FOR SECURING YOUR IT INFRASTRUCTURE:WHAT IS WI-FI SENSE?

Wi-Fi sense allows you to share your Wi-Fi password with your contacts, automatically connecting you to your friends through Wi-Fi if you are in range. This means people can connect to your Wi-Fi network without being prompted for a password.

IS WIFI-SENSE A SECURITY RISK?

If you care about security more than convenience like us at Data Productions, you should disable Wi-Fi Sense.

If you use Windows 10’s ‘Express’ settings during installation, you automatically opt in to sharing your Wi-Fi password with anyone in your Skype, Outlook and Facebook.

Unfortunately you can’t select individual contacts to share with; it’s an all or nothing option across a social network. Ask yourself, do you want ALL of your contacts having a gateway to your privacy?

HOW TO DISABLE WI-FI SENSETo disable Wi-Fi Sense, you will need to go to ‘Windows Settings’, select ‘Network & Internet’ and click ‘Change Wi-Fi Settings’ and then ‘Manage Wi-Fi Settings’.

From here, you can change a wide variety of settings. We recommend you turn OFF everything under the Wi-Fi Sense heading; you will then be protected and in full control of who has access to your Wi-Fi network!
